Here is an advanced example site with CSS Perspective to add 3D layering to the pages: https://trivoxel.io
Here is a more minimal example in Codepen: https://codepen.io/TriVoxel-the-flexboxer/pen/mdNVBjE
So, this page renders fine in WebKit (for Safari and macOS), Firefox, and Chromium (even mobile) in all my testing. WebKitGTK disables the effect so it only runs on the first frame and does not react to page scrolling events which also may break some other webpages that are simpler and use it for more trivial things. Breaks effects and reduces web compatibility. Please fix. I can add JS to disable the affect for Epiphany but I shouldn't need to.
